So just today I removed some keycaps to compare size and I realized that the shamrock keycap was a Row 3 key (q w e r t y) row. I was sure that it was going to be a Row 4 though (1 2 3 4 Esc F1 F2 F3). So I guess I am only very slightly disappointed in that regard, but I guess I can use it for my Del, End, or Pg Dn keys at least. For Row 4 it sits way too low to be flush, and the shape is slightly off. For the Row 3 is sits only very slightly higher but feels correct there. Did anyone else notice this or was it just me?
